Cranium, Inc. was an American board game company in Seattle that sold various games and toys including Cranium and Whoonu. Cranium was co-founded in 1998 by the former Microsoft executives Richard Tait and Whit Alexander, who oversaw growth and operations until 2008, when it was acquired by Hasbro for $77.5 million.
